1. What Is a uPVC Tile Roofing Sheet?

A uPVC tile roofing sheet is a profiled panel made from unplasticized polyvinyl chloride (uPVC) that mimics the shape, size, and texture of conventional roof tiles — such as Roman, Spanish, or flat interlocking tiles. Unlike individual clay or concrete tiles, uPVC tile sheets are typically manufactured in larger panel sizes (e.g., 1–2 meters wide by 2–6 meters long) that cover a larger roof area per sheet.

The sheets are lightweight, UV‑stabilized, and designed to interlock or overlap, creating a watertight roof that looks like a traditional tiled roof but installs much faster.

3. Durability: How Long Do uPVC Tile Sheets Last?

Durability is a top concern for any roof. A high‑quality uPVC tile roofing sheet typically lasts 20 to 30+ years with minimal maintenance. Here is what contributes to that longevity:

  • No rust or corrosion – Unlike metal tile sheets, uPVC does not rust, even in coastal or industrial environments.

  • No rot or insect damage – Wood shakes and some composite tiles are vulnerable; uPVC is not.

  • UV resistance – Properly formulated uPVC retains its color and mechanical strength for decades.

  • Waterproof – The material itself is impervious to moisture, and the interlocking design prevents leaks.

In many cases, a uPVC tile roof will outlast clay or concrete tiles, which can crack, absorb water, and grow moss or algae.

4. Lightweight Advantage: Easier on Your Structure

Traditional clay or concrete tiles weigh between 40–70 kg per square meter (8–14 lbs per square foot). A uPVC tile roofing sheet, by contrast, weighs only 2–5 kg per square meter (0.4–1 lb per square foot). This difference has major benefits:

  • No structural reinforcement needed – Many existing roofs can accept uPVC tile sheets without additional beams or stronger rafters.

  • Easier and safer handling – One person can carry multiple sheets; no heavy lifting equipment required.

  • Lower transportation costs – More sheets fit per truckload.

For a retrofit over an old roof, the lightweight nature of uPVC tile sheets is a game‑changer.

5. Installation: Faster and Simpler Than Traditional Tiles

Installing individual clay or concrete tiles is labor‑intensive and slow. A uPVC tile roofing sheet covers a large area in one panel, drastically reducing installation time. Typical steps include:

  1. Preparing the purlins or battens at specified spacing (usually 60–90 cm apart).

  2. Laying the first sheet from the eaves, overlapping the next sheet sideways and vertically.

  3. Fastening with corrosion‑resistant screws and rubber washers (through designated nailing flanges).

  4. Trimming sheets at ridges, valleys, and edges using a circular saw or jigsaw.

An experienced crew can cover 100 square meters in a few hours, whereas clay tiles might take days. The material cuts easily, drills cleanly, and does not crack under normal handling.

6. Weather Resistance: Sun, Rain, Snow, and Salt

uPVC tile roofing sheets are engineered for all climates:

  • Sun – UV‑stabilized polymers prevent degradation. Sheets remain flexible and colorfast for decades.

  • Rain – The overlapping profile and factory‑sealed edges (on some models) create a waterproof barrier. No capillary action.

  • Snow – uPVC is unaffected by freeze‑thaw cycles. Snow slides off similar to metal, reducing load.

  • Salt spray – Perfect for coastal homes; no corrosion or pitting.

  • Wind – When properly fastened, uPVC tile sheets are rated for wind speeds up to 120–150 km/h (75–95 mph) depending on profile and fastener spacing.

In areas prone to hail, choose a thicker sheet (e.g., 1.2–1.5 mm) for added impact resistance.

7. Thermal and Acoustic Performance

Traditional tile roofs can be hot in summer and cold in winter. uPVC tile roofing sheets offer better insulation than clay or concrete because:

  • The polymer has lower thermal conductivity.

  • Some profiles incorporate ribbed air cavities that trap insulating air.

  • Optional foam underlayment or reflective coatings can further improve energy efficiency.

For noise, uPVC tile sheets are quieter than metal during rain, and comparable to clay or concrete. Adding a solid roof deck or insulation board eliminates most sound transmission.

8. Fire Safety of uPVC Tile Roofing Sheets

Fire ratings are essential for building code compliance. uPVC is inherently flame‑retardant and typically achieves a Class A or B fire rating (depending on the specific formulation and local testing standards). It does not support combustion and is self‑extinguishing when the flame source is removed.

For most residential and light commercial applications, uPVC tile roofing sheets meet or exceed code requirements. In high‑fire‑risk zones (e.g., wildfire prone areas), always verify local regulations — some jurisdictions may require non‑combustible materials.

9. Maintenance and Cleaning

One of the biggest advantages of uPVC tile sheets is low maintenance. Unlike clay or concrete tiles, they do not:

  • Absorb water and crack during freeze‑thaw.

  • Grow moss or lichen (if treated with anti‑fungal additives).

  • Require periodic sealing or painting.

To clean your uPVC tile roof:

  • Use a garden hose with a gentle spray.

  • For stubborn dirt, use a soft brush and mild detergent.

  • Avoid pressure washers above 800 PSI, which can damage the surface.

That is it. No repainting, no sealing, no replacing broken individual tiles.

12. Common Myths About uPVC Tile Roofing

Myth 1: “uPVC looks cheap and plastic.”
Fact: Modern uPVC tile sheets have realistic textures, colors, and profiles that closely mimic natural clay or concrete tiles. From ground level, it is difficult to tell the difference.

Myth 2: “It will become brittle in a few years.”
Fact: With full‑body UV stabilization, uPVC remains flexible and impact‑resistant for decades. Only low‑quality, non‑UV‑stabilized PVC becomes brittle.

Myth 3: “It is not strong enough for snow loads.”
Fact: Engineered uPVC tile sheets have high bending strength. With proper purlin spacing (e.g., 60 cm for moderate snow loads), they easily support typical snow accumulations. Check our load tables for your region.

How to Choose the Right uPVC Tile Roofing Sheet

When selecting a uPVC tile sheet, consider:

  • Profile style – Roman, Spanish, flat interlocking, or wave tile.

  • Thickness – 0.8 mm for mild climates; 1.2–1.5 mm for hail or heavy snow.

  • Color – Terracotta, brown, grey, black, green, or custom.

  • Light transmission – Opaque for main roofs; translucent for skylights.

  • Fire rating – Ensure it meets local building codes.

Frequently Asked Questions

Can uPVC tile roofing sheets be installed over an existing roof?
Yes, in most cases. The lightweight nature allows installation over old asphalt shingles or flat roofs without reinforcement. Always check local building codes.

Do uPVC tile sheets fade in the sun?
Minimally. With UV inhibitors, color change is very slow and even. Light colors may show less fading than dark ones after 20+ years.

Are uPVC tile sheets suitable for very cold climates?
Yes, down to -20°C (-4°F). For colder regions, we offer low‑temperature formulations that remain flexible down to -30°C (-22°F).

How do I fix a damaged uPVC tile sheet?

Can I paint uPVC tile roofing sheets?
Yes, with 100% acrylic latex paint designed for plastics. However, most customers prefer factory‑finished colors that never need painting.
